Ohio State star DE Chase Young suspended one additional game, will return vs. Penn State


The NCAA’s investigation into Ohio State defensive end Chase Young has ended, and the result is a two-game suspension for the Heisman Trophy contender. Ohio State announced on Wednesday that Young will miss one additional game — Saturday against Rutgers — but will be eligible to return in time for the Nov. 23 showdown against Penn State.  Young was suspended indefinitely ahead of last week’s game against Maryland for accepting a loan from a person Young described as a “family friend” whom he had known since the summer before his freshman year at Ohio State. The loan was repaid in full but still counted as an impermissible benefit in the eyes of the NCAA.  “I also want to commend Chase Young and let him know how proud we are of him,” said Ohio State athletic director Gene Smith. “He took responsibility for his action, cooperated throughout the process and understood…
